Challenge
Today, the leading edges of wind turbine blades often need to be repaired due to harsh weather conditions and increased rotor speeds. A Rain Erosion Tester helps predict the lifespan of wind turbine blades by testing erosion on the leading edges of the blades. However, a significant portion of the data collected from rain erosion tests is not used because it is a time-consuming process when point erosions need to be marked.
As a result, the erosion front is often only marked. There is no standard for when something should be marked, so subjective judgment becomes important and is very time-consuming for the final V/N curve.
Solution
The project develops an annotation tool that ensures easy and quick annotation of erosion, making it easier and faster to test a new Leading Edge Protection product and improve the quality of test analyses by reviewing all data and eliminating subjective judgments.
Impact
- Cost reduction of over €45,000 per turbine
- Reduction of up to 20 hours of manual assessment work per test sample
- Faster certification of new Leading Edge Protection product for blade edge protection.
